Help with a time lapse sunset on beach by millerlitin photography

[–]cloacamassima 1 point2 points ago

Since the light is gonna change rather quickly you might end up with some flickering, you can fix it to a certain degree in post processing, however I think is better to avoid it at shooting time.

You can read more about it here under advanced techniques.

One trick you can use on your camera is to select the desired aperture using the depth of field button and partially disconnect the lens from the camera body to cut the communication between them, just turn it a tiny bit or you'll end up with the lens falling off, I take no responsibility for it.
